| Unit Title | Physics Context | Key Concepts | Chapter Challenge Example | |------------|----------------|--------------|----------------------------| | Sports! | Forces, motion, projectiles | Newton’s laws, vectors, momentum | Optimize a basketball shot | | Safe Driving | Impulse, work-energy, friction | Momentum, energy conservation, crash testing | Design a safer vehicle bumper | | Medicine | Pressure, fluids, hearing | Bernoulli’s principle, wave properties | Build a model stethoscope | | Home Energy | Electricity, power, efficiency | Ohm’s law, circuits, power calculation | Reduce home energy consumption | | Light & Sight | Optics, lenses, color | Reflection, refraction, EM spectrum | Design a periscope or corrective lens | | Communications | Waves, digital signals | Frequency, modulation, fiber optics | Build a simple AM radio transmitter |

The "Evaluate" phase is supported by a bank of thousands of questions. But crucially, for the keyword "Pearson Active Physics," the platform distinguishes between conceptual and calculational questions. If a student gets a kinematics problem wrong, the system doesn’t just mark it "X"—it offers a scaffolded hint pointing back to the specific "Explore" activity.
